Re: Reviews?
Well, since nobody replied, guess I'll do it here.
I ordered a custom-inc.com phantom body and standard light kit and a sentry dash kit for my gas club car. The quality is nice, but that's where it ends. The wiring is wrong for a gas car even though it does have specific gas and electric instructions. Be warned on that. I got a tech on the phone who admitted the instructions were wrong, do this. Well, that didn't work. Next thing, it's my cart, not the kit that's messed up. On to the dash. Parts not included. Nice looking piece, but unless you love drilling holes, making things fit, I'd avoid this one. Again an email to customer support netted me a phone number to a tech who is past retirement age but won't go away. No help. Anyway, I'm not stuck since nothing stock will fit their phantom body. I have to get fender flares from them. Can't wait for that challenge. |

Re: Reviews?
The body fit fine, and the quality was nice. It's the instructions and lack of support. The wiring instructions tell you to install a relay for the headlights. I do not have turn signals. I installed, wired as per directions, but nothing worked. I called the company and was told "instructions are wrong, I hope to someday rewrite them". Gee, thanks. Then the guy proceeds to tell me my cart is wired wrong, hence my non functioning lights.
I think the lights fit fine, but the wiring....well, no ground existed so I made one. I know I should not attach to the frame, but that's where it's at for now. You bet I want the flares, but am stuck getting theirs. |

Re: Reviews?
You CAN ground anywhere on the frame with a gas cart,
It's electric carts that you can't! |
